Hemispheres My introvert side is glad to actually have a rest: Breathes, exhales slowly, sinks
into his chair. He sets priorities, contemplates,
makes plans yet accepts the folly of making
plans - releases all to its fulfillment. My extrovert side wants to eat sushi, drink draught
beer experience the world beyond his
front door. He cannot bear to stay inside while there is an outside which
must be changed. In the distance a siren sounds, a
call to action right now! It doesn't matter which side of my brain I would
like to follow: At least I have passed five
minutes of the pandemic.
